Description:

Job Description:

The Volunteer Program Specialist is responsible for providing comprehensive support to Jefferson County Open Space (JCOS) Volunteer Services in a variety of ways including administrative tasks, volunteer and project coordination, and program implementation. Responsibilities include maintaining program software, scheduling projects, and coordinating volunteers and volunteer activities including civic and community group projects. The Program Specialist coordinates assigned volunteer program(s), including recruitment, placement, training, recognition , and engagement of volunteers to support the JCOS Mission and Greenprint .

Schedule :

This position operates on a regular schedule of four 10 -hour days or five 8-hour day s during the week with o ccasional evenings and Saturdays as dictated by volunteer projects and events.

This position is hybrid, primarily in-office / field work and has potent ial to work remotely as needed .
